About the Role

We are seeking a proactive and detail-oriented Environmental Health & Safety (EHS) Coordinator to support and maintain company-wide health, safety, and compliance programs across multiple operational sites. This role will work closely with the HR Generalist and Operations teams to ensure compliance with OSHA regulations, workers' compensation procedures, workplace safety initiatives, and drug testing programs.

The ideal candidate is organized, hands-on, and experienced in safety coordination within warehouse, fleet, transportation, or logistics environments.

What You'll Do
  • Health & Safety Compliance

    • Support and maintain company health & safety programs

    • Ensure compliance with OSHA, Cal/OSHA, and workplace safety regulations

    • Conduct routine site safety inspections

    • Assist with incident investigations and corrective action plans

    • Maintain safety records, logs, and required compliance documentation

    • Coordinate and track employee safety trainings and certifications

  • Workers' Compensation Administration

    • Manage workers' compensation claims and documentation

    • Coordinate with insurance carriers, medical providers, and employees throughout the claims process

    • Conduct safety audits related to workers' compensation claims and return-to-work programs

    • Monitor injury trends and recommend preventative safety measures

  • Drug Testing

    • Coordinate Trust Line applications and Live Scan fingerprinting processes as needed

    • Serve as onsite collector for drug testing as needed

    • Maintain confidential testing records and compliance procedures

    • Ensure all testing supplies and procedures are properly maintained

  • Safety Audits & Inspections

    • Perform regular safety audits

    • Identify workplace hazards and recommend corrective actions

    • Assist with implementing and enforcing company safety policies and procedures

    • Conduct follow-up inspections to ensure compliance improvements are completed

  • Account & Vendor Management

    • Support relationships with workers' compensation, drug testing, and safety vendors

    • Coordinate scheduling and communication with third-party providers

    • Assist with maintaining service agreements and compliance records

What You'll Bring to the Table
  • 2+ years of experience in Environmental Health & Safety, HR compliance, workers' compensation, or a related field

  • Knowledge of OSHA and California workplace safety regulations

  • Experience managing workers' compensation claims preferred

  • Experience coordinating drug & alcohol testing programs preferred

  • Strong organizational and communication skills

  • Proficient with Microsoft Office and/or Google Workspace

  • Ability to handle confidential information professionally

Bonus Points For
  • Experience in transportation, logistics, warehouse, or fleet operations

  • OSHA certification or safety-related certification preferred

Physical Requirements
  • Ability to walk garage depot floors and conduct onsite inspections

  • Ability to lift up to 25 lbs occasionally
